Furthermore, the design of the handles can impact the overall usability of the bag. Different handle styles, such as loop handles, die-cut handles, or twisted paper handles, offer varying levels of comfort and convenience for the user. For example, loop handles are popular for their ergonomic design, which allows for easy carrying without putting strain on the hands. Die-cut handles are often used for lightweight bags and offer a more streamlined look. Twisted paper handles provide a more eco-friendly option and are commonly used in reusable paper bags.

The length and width of the handles also play a role in how easy it is to carry the bag. Short handles may be uncomfortable for taller individuals or those carrying the bag over their shoulder, while long handles can drag on the ground or get caught on objects. The width of the handles should also be considered, as wider handles are more comfortable to grip and distribute weight more evenly, while narrow handles can dig into the hands and cause discomfort.
